Nearly 1400 households in the city of Salzburg are currently affected by a power outage. The reason is a technical malfunction at a substation in the Itzling district.
The incident happened around 5:15 p.m. Some streetlights also went out. Not only the district of Itzling is affected.
Readers from Maxglan, Taxham and Schallmoos also reported to the “Krone”. And: According to eyewitnesses, the power went out briefly in the Europark – also in parts of Wals-Siezenheim.
Salzburg AG technicians are currently working to rectify the fault. The fire brigade and police are also present at the substation. The defect caused a lot of smoke development in the building. The professional fire brigade had to ventilate the building before the technicians could get to work.
